.cms-content {
  background: white;
}
.container {
  max-width: 1200px;
  width: auto;
  margin: 0 auto 0 auto;
  position: relative;
}
div.content {
  max-width: 100%;
  width: auto;
  padding: 9% 4% 0;
}
.contentBody,
#Content,
.cms-content {
  max-width: 100%;
  width: auto;
}
.row {
  display: flex;
  flex-wrap: wrap;
}
.row div {
  padding: 0 2% 20px 2%;
  flex: 0 0 45%;
}
div.content img {
  max-width: 100%;
}
.banner1 {
  width: auto !important;
  height: auto !important;
}
@media screen and (max-width: 850px) {
  .row div {
    flex: 0 0 90%;
  }
}
